🚨 NOW HIRING: Full-Time Day Shift Custodians (2 Open Positions) Rockingham County Public Schools | Harrisonburg, VA & Surrounding Areas 🕔 Schedule: Monday–Friday, 5:00 AM – 2:30 PM 🚀 Start Date: IMMEDIATE OPENINGS — Get Hired Today, Start Tomorrow! 💵 Pay: Competitive pay + stable schedule + full-time hours 📍 Locations: Various school sites within Rockingham County Position Summary: We are actively seeking TWO reliable, hard-working custodians to join our facilities team for daylight shift coverage at one of our Rockingham County Public Schools. If you take pride in cleanliness, have a great work ethic, and want to play a vital behind-the-scenes role in the success and safety of our schools, we want you on our team! This is a hands-on, physically active role responsible for ensuring that our buildings are clean, safe, welcoming, and fully operational each day for students, staff, and visitors. What You’ll Do: 🧹 Daily Cleaning & Upkeep Sweep, mop, dust, vacuum, and sanitize classrooms, hallways, restrooms, cafeterias, and offices Empty trash and recycling bins throughout the building Clean windows, mirrors, whiteboards, and fixtures Restock paper towels, soap, toilet paper, and other janitorial supplies Spot-clean carpets and sanitize high-touch areas 🛠️ Basic Maintenance & Repairs Replace lightbulbs, air filters, and minor plumbing fixtures 🪑 Event & Classroom Support Set up and break down for meetings, assemblies, and special school events Move furniture, unload deliveries, and support special requests from teachers and staff Unlock and secure school buildings before and after hours when needed 🌳 Outdoor Groundskeeping Maintain clean entryways, walkways, and building perimeters Shovel/remove snow, apply salt, and keep pathways safe in winter Mow grass, trim shrubs, tend flower beds, and maintain outdoor facilities ⚠️ Health & Safety Response Respond quickly to spills, messes, restroom issues, or student accidents Promote a safe, hazard-free environment Wear appropriate PPE and handle cleaning chemicals safely Report any damage or hazards immediately to the Head Custodian or school administration What You Bring: A strong work ethic – You take initiative and follow through Attention to detail – Clean spaces matter! Good communication skills – You're courteous, professional, and responsive Team player mindset – You support staff, teachers, and students with pride Physical stamina – You’re able to lift 25–75 lbs and be on your feet for extended periods Minimum Qualifications: High school diploma or equivalent preferred Prior custodial or maintenance experience is a plus (but not required!)
